#8cf624 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8cf624 is composed of 54.9% red, 96.5% green and 14.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 43.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 85.4%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 90.3 degrees, a saturation of 92.1% and a lightness of 55.3%. #8cf624 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ff48 with #19ed00.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

Shades and Tints of #8cf624

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040700 is the darkest color, while #f9fff3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#8cf624

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8d9684 is the less saturated color, while #8cff1b is the most saturated one.
